From the Maine shoreline to the Florida Keys, and from the Northwest's inland waters to Baja, California, this collection of oils and watercolours includes views of New England's rocky shores and sandy beaches, Chesapeake Bay, South Carolina's Low Country, the rugged Oregon Coast (where Lewis and Clark first sighted the Pacific Ocean), the spirit of sailing across San Francisco Bay, and the expanse of Big Sur.
